WebHere are some ideas to get started. Lavender essential oil to decrease anxiety and enhance sleep. Try placing a few drops on a piece of cotton and placing it on your pillow when you go to bed at night. Take several slow deep breaths as you relax your body. Sweet orange or bergamot essential oil to increase your energy and enhance your mood.

These bars are ethically sourced by using … the range toys ukWebLaws and Licensure. At this time, there’s no specific regulation of aromatherapists or aromatherapy. Many practitioners incorporate it into their practice, especially that of the massage therapy profession, and the laws governing that practice are the ones that apply.
